profile picture
The blurb


I am a creative, full-stack web developer with over 15 years of experience designing and coding for screens of all sizes.

I offer full-project services, from concept to execution, for assignments of any size. Whether you need a full website build, contract work or short-term resource support, I've got you covered.

The wheelhouse


Both sides of my brain. At your disposal.

  • HTML
  • CSS
  • Javascript
  • Typescript
  • PHP
  • Node
  • React
  • Next
  • Vue
  • Laravel
  • Wordpress
  • Shopify
  • Responsive Design
  • UX Design
  • Colour Theory
  • Interaction Design
  • Typography
  • Email Design
  • Photoshop
  • Figma
  • Adobe Illustrator
  • Sketch
  • Tailwind
  • Bootstrap

The legwork


No job is too big or small.


I can undertake project work of any size, from brochure & sales websites to full-scale eCommerce & Saas apps.

Get in touch

Contract Work

I’m available for contract work as a front-end or full-stack developer, QA engineer or UI developer.

Get in touch

Resource Support

Are you an agency or in-house team looking for an extra pair of hands on a project? I can help.

Get in touch


Audits, Testing, Analytics, Planning, Infrastructure & Budget Assessment: I’ve got you covered.

Get in touch

The proof of the pudding

Case Studies

A selection of recent (and not-so-recent) work examples.